Despite being a bit incomplete (this recording misses "Now I'm Here" and everything after "Tie Your Mother Down"), this show ranks high on my "favorites" list, and is among one of the best shows on the tour! The audience is very enthusiastic, and every song sounds strong!
Freddie's voice is in superb shape for this show, and he delivers many versions of songs that wouldn't sound out of place on the Crazy Tour! He sings excellent versions of the fast "We Will Rock You," "Let Me Entertain You" (where he sings album phrasing in spots), "Need Your Loving Tonight" (nails the whole thing--best version ever), "Play The Game" (top 10 version), "Mustapha," "Death On Two Legs" (probably the best "medley" version), "Somebody To Love," "Save Me" (best version on the tour), "Fat Bottomed Girls," "Crazy Little Thing Called Love," "Bohemian Rhapsody," and "Tie Your Mother Down." This is also the last known recording where Freddie still had the "Crazy Tour edge" to his voice--later recordings on the 1980 tour have him sounding more "macho" and he would start to really oversing songs! The rest of the band are in strong form as well (brilliant solos from Brian and Roger)!
